Challenge 3: Statistical Insights
Gleaning insights from your data often involves statistical analysis. NumPy shines here with its:
- Rich Set of Functions: From means and medians to variances and percentiles, NumPy has it covered.
- Performance: NumPy's statistical functions are optimized, making them notably fast on large datasets.
- Reliability: The library's tried and tested functions ensure consistent and accurate results.
Harnessing NumPy's statistical tools can empower you to extract meaningful patterns and insights from your data, which is a pivotal step in many data science projects.
